Approx 1.98 KM away
Address: No. 180-A, Tingkat Satu, Pekan Simpang Kuala, 05400, Alor Setar, Kedah, Malaysia
Address: 14b, 2nd Floor, Pekan Simpang Kuala, 05400, Alor Setar, Kedah, Malaysia